Iran: Forced to Flee Extreme Persecution
Pastor Saeed Pakniat grew up in a religious Muslim home in Iran. As a young man, he started to question some of the customs and beliefs of his religion. This gradually led him to explore the life and teachings of Jesus. After receiving Christ as his Saviour, Pastor Saeed was tortured and eventually forced to flee with his family to Turkey and, later, to Canada. In addition to leading three Iranian churches in the cities of Toronto and Montreal, he also produces an online ministry that’s reaching Iranians in many countries around the world with the Gospel message.
